Enabling workload-driven novel reconfigurable systems leveraging system technology co-optimisation.

With the increasing diversity of domains using AI/ML-based applications, there is a growing diversity of workload requirements from electronic systems. While heterogeneous computing systems (CPU, GPU, and NPU accelerators) provide some level of optimization, the static nature of computation, communication, and memory elements limits the level of utilization for emerging workloads. Similarly, state-of-the-art reconfigurable systems (FPGAs, CGRAs, etc.) focus on runtime reconfiguration targeted at functionality modifications only.

 

The student will be working on a workload-aware exploration framework. The project will involve identifying system-level designs that can leverage existing reconfigurable technologies, across computation, communication, and memory, to provide optimized PPAC (power, performance, area, and cost) trade-offs for a set of workloads.
